The parts being considered are not very complex, but incorporate too many compound curves for machining to be cost-effective IMO. Parts are only about 2.5" max dimension.
 
I have never dealt directly with an investment casting foundry, but I have machined and finished a lot of castings from some USA foundries whose names I never asked. Common problems are caused by warped wax patterns resulting in crooked castings, probably from handling the wax while it is still too warm. Some of the bent patterns were made from aluminum dies, but most were from rubber molds made from finished metal original parts. I expect the wax takes longer to harden in rubber molds, making warping more likely. Also I see positive and negative bubbles on the castings, cold shuts and short castings caused by the wax not filling the die or the metal not filling the mold. There is a lot of hand work involved in making the patterns and assembling them into trees, so individual skills influence the end result.

Bottom line is, you need a good foundry that will not waste your time and money with bad castings.

We get thousands of silver castings that were made from rubber molded waxes every year. No problem with warped castings,and most are quite thin. If the steel castings were made from wax patterns and were warped,they had some careless,ham handed operator there.
